Global Deformed High Temperature Corrosion Resistant Alloy Market Growth 2025-2031

The global Deformed High Temperature Corrosion Resistant Alloy market size is predicted to grow from US$ 287 million in 2025 to US$ 348 million in 2031; it is expected to grow at a CAGR of 3.3% from 2025 to 2031.

Deformed high temperature corrosion resistant alloys refer to alloys that can be produced by mechanical deformation processing (such as rolling, drawing, forging, etc.), which show excellent corrosion resistance and mechanical properties in high temperature environments. Such alloys are widely used in systems serving high temperature, high pressure and corrosive environments.
